Effects of Dupilumab on small airways from VESTIGE RCT : Improved small airways function with Dupi due to direct effect on ASM (IL4/13 but not IL5 expression) and dissolution of mucus plugs jacionline.org/article/S0091…

#ERS2024 Clinical year in review: COPD & CVD. 🔶 CVD reduces symptom control in COPD 🔶 MI risk increased by 2-5% after # #AECOPD - Highest risk in the first month, sustained for a year 🔶 Limited and conflicting evidence of ICS on reducing CVD risk

#respisbest #ERS2024 Guideline "Symptom management for patients with serious #Respiratory illness" 2/2 Opiates and #breathlessness : 🌟 lab based studies ve for acute exercise & SOB 🌟 no benefit of Opiates on #breathlessness, hrqol or cough 🌟 AEs & events Not recommended
